    U.S. Marine Corps Gunnery Sgt. Thomas Ringwold, an aviation data analyst with Marine Fighter Attack Squadron (VMFA) 121, announces the start of a change of command ceremony at Marine Corps Air Station Iwakuni, Japan, April 26, 2019. U.S. Marine Corps Lt. Col. Richard Rusnok, outgoing commanding officer of VMFA-121, relinquished command to Lt. Col. Michael Rountree. Under Rusnok's command, the squadron earned the Commandant's Aviation Trophy, an award presented to the best squadron in the Marine Corps.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by Cpl. Seth Rosenberg)
